Antacid therapy is commonly used in the medical management of peptic ulcers and massive gastric bleeding. A similar approach has been employed in newborn infants with stress ulcers in order to reduce the total load and concentration of gastric hydrochloric acid during massive acute gastric bleeding.1 Antacid therapy may cause aluminum hydroxide "bezoar" in a newborn infant. This report confirms this possibility and suggests a rationale for its occurrence and therapy. CASE REPORT This newborn infant was born at 40 weeks' gestation with a birth weight of 3.3 kg, following an uneventful pregnancy and labor. A large left diaphragmatic hernia caused severe anoxia requiring resuscitation in the delivery room.

Abstract. Background: Monitoring of suicide rates in the recovery phase following a devastating disaster has been limited. Aim: We report on a 7-year follow-up of the suicide rates in the area affected by the Great East Japan Earthquake, which occurred in March 2011. Method: This descriptive study covered the period from March 2009 to February 2018. Period analysis was used to divide the 108-month study period into nine segments, in which suicide rates were compared with national averages using Poisson distribution. Results: Male suicide rates in the affected area from March 2013 to February 2014 increased to a level higher than the national average. After subsequently dropping, the male rates from March 2016 to February 2018 re-increased and showed a greater difference compared with the national averages. The difference became significant in the period from March 2017 to February 2018 ( p = .047). Limitations: Specific reasons for increasing the rates in the recovery phase were not determined. Conclusion: The termination of the provision of free temporary housing might be influential in this context. Provision of temporary housing was terminated from 2016, which increased economic hardship among needy evacuees. Furthermore, disruption of the social connectedness in the temporary housing may have had an influence. Our findings suggest the necessity of suicide rate monitoring even in the recovery phase.
